Air Freight Delivery Services Overview

Air freight delivery services are an essential component of the global logistics industry. These companies provide a range of air cargo transportation services, including express delivery, charter flights, and specialized cargo handling. The demand for air freight delivery services has been steadily increasing due to the growth of e-commerce and the globalization of trade. As such, many people see this as a promising career path.

Working in the air freight industry can be rewarding but also challenging. It requires individuals with strong communication skills, attention to detail, and ability to work under pressure. Air freight delivery service providers offer a variety of job opportunities in different areas such as operations management, customer service representatives, cargo handlers and pilots among others.

High Security

High security is a critical aspect of air freight delivery services. The transportation of goods through the air comes with inherent risks, and ensuring that cargo is secure during transit is essential. This means implementing strict security measures to prevent theft, damage, or tampering while in transit. As an air freight delivery professional, it’s your responsibility to ensure that high-security protocols are in place and followed at all times.

One way to maintain high security in air freight delivery services is by using advanced technology like tracking systems, sensors, and other monitoring devices. These technologies help track the movement of goods throughout the supply chain and provide real-time alerts if there are any issues concerning safety or security. Additionally, maintaining proper documentation for every shipment can also help monitor its movement and provide transparency.

The Challenges of Working in Air Freight

Here are five challenges that professionals in the air freight industry face: 

1. Time constraints: Air freight is all about speed and efficiency. This means that there is often a lot of pressure to meet tight deadlines. Professionals in this field need to be able to handle the stress and work under tight schedules.

2. Security concerns: Air cargo can carry a high value, making it an attractive target for theft or terrorism. Professionals in air freight have to ensure that the cargo they are handling is secure, which often involves dealing with complex security protocols.

3. Regulatory requirements: There are many regulations governing the transportation of goods by air. Professionals in air freight need to keep up with these regulations and ensure their operations comply with them.

4. Weather disruptions: Bad weather can cause significant delays and cancellations in air freight services, affecting both schedules and revenue. Those working in this field need to be able to manage unexpected events like these and find alternative solutions when needed.

5. Dependence on technology: The use of technology is crucial in air freight operations, from tracking shipments to managing inventory and handling customs processes. However, dependence on technology also means that systems failure or cyberattacks can seriously impact business operations.
